Needs explanationIs the label honest?

The label shows a visible consistency problem

Check this exact wording or duplicate row on the package before relying on the printed amount.

Evidence and sources

The label visibly shows: “Lutein appears more than once”; “Zeaxanthin appears more than once”. This is a specific printing or product-image inconsistency worth checking on the package.

CheckedCan you trust the review pattern?

We can see 44 of this product’s 815 reviews — the count rose between December 29, 2025 and June 15, 2026. That is too small a slice to say anything about the wider pattern.

A count that moves steadily is ordinary. A sudden burst is what deserves a closer look.

Evidence and sources

Written reviews rose from 771 to 815 between December 29, 2025 and June 15, 2026. The largest rise inside any single 30-day window was about 15, so the count moved in steps rather than in one burst.

Who owns the brand wordmark?
🇺🇸
AMERICAN CYANAMID COMPANYCorporation · exact supplement-class mark for OCUVITE
Registration1556520
Registered1989-09-19
AssignmentsYes

Filed address
ONE CYANAMID PLAZA, WAYNE, NEW JERSEY 07470, UNITED STATES

USPTO identifies the public owner or applicant behind this brand wordmark. This does not by itself identify the product manufacturer or prove where the product was made. Open USPTO source ↗
